Marshall Woodhouse Obituary

Marshall Woodhouse Sr. VIRGINIA BEACH - Marshall Raymond Woodhouse Sr., 76, passed away April 10, 2010. He was born May 17, 1933, in Princess Anne County, Virginia to the late Frank Woodhouse and Irene Griffin-McCoy. At an early age, he joined New Oak Grove Baptist Church. Marshall was a faithful member of the New Greater Mount Sinai Baptist Church where he served on the Deacon Board until his death. He retired from the city of Virginia Beach after 25 years of service. He was preceded in death by his wife, Doris Betty Jean Woodhouse of 53 years and two daughters, Joyce Whitehurst and Gloria Woodhouse. Left to cherish his memory are his five sons, Marshall Jr. and Frank of Norfolk, Gary, Keith (Odessa), and Eric (Cheryl), all of Virginia Beach; four daughters, Wanda Hall (Ray) of Chesapeake, Janice and Shelia of Virginia Beach, and Betty of Norfolk; son-in-law, Moses Whitehurst Jr. of Clinton, Md.; two sisters, Joyce Etheridge of Virginia Beach, Shirley Wellington (Alton) of Como, N.C.; a stepsister, Ada Brockett of Virginia Beach; and a stepbrother, John Tillett Sr. (Vivian) of Chesapeake; 24 grandchildren; 29 great-grandchildren; two great-great grandchildren; a host of n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ends. A funeral will be conducted at 11 a.m. Wednesday at New Oak Grove Baptist Church located at 3200 Head of River Road with the Rev. Hubert Wilson presiding. The family will receive friends from 6 to 7 p.m. today in Community Funeral Home, Norfolk.
